  • Q3. What is the NRV
  • Ans. 

    NRV stands for Non-Return Valve, a device used to prevent backflow of water in a micro irrigation system.

    • NRV is a mechanical device that allows water to flow in one direction only.

    • It is commonly used in micro irrigation systems to prevent water from flowing back into the main water supply.

    • NRVs are essential for maintaining the efficiency and effectiveness of a micro irrigation system.

  • Q4. How to calculate lph
  • Ans. 

    LPH can be calculated by dividing the total volume of water delivered by the total time taken to deliver that volume.

    • Calculate the total volume of water delivered in liters

    • Calculate the total time taken to deliver that volume in hours

    • Divide the total volume by the total time to get liters per hour (lph)
